The Fiera Nazionale del Bue Grasso in Carrù is one of Piedmont's most anticipated and distinctive events, a festival with deep roots that renews itself every December, transforming this small town into a gastronomic capital. This historic market celebrates Piedmontese culinary traditions and the quality of local livestock farming, attracting visitors from across Italy and abroad who wish to discover authentic flavors and local culture.

The event perfectly combines commerce, gastronomy, and tradition in a unique atmosphere where you can taste typical beef-based dishes, meet local farmers and artisans, and share moments of conviviality. The Carrù Fat Ox Fair is not merely a showcase of flavors, but a genuine journey through Piedmont's rural heritage, where product quality and excellence in preparation remain the founding values of a tradition that continues to thrive.

Frequently Asked Questions

When is the Fiera Nazionale del Bue Grasso held?expand_more
The event takes place every year in December in Carrù, in the province of Cuneo.
What are the main attractions of the fair?expand_more
The fair offers tastings of beef-based dishes, a market of local products, meetings with farmers and artisans, and numerous gastronomic initiatives tied to Piedmontese tradition.
How do I get to Carrù?expand_more
Carrù is located in the province of Cuneo in southern Piedmont. It is easily accessible by car via the A6 motorway or by train from major Piedmontese cities.
Is the fair suitable for families?expand_more
Yes, the Fiera Nazionale del Bue Grasso is an event designed for all ages, with activities, tastings, and entertainment suitable for families.
